Brushy Mountain State Penitentiary, also called “The End of the Line,” has a long history of operation from 1896 to 2009. The most famous inmate is James Earl Ray, who murdered Martin Luther King Jr.Property crime in the U.S. is much more common than violent crime. Across five days in September 1971, 39 people (29 inmates and 10 prison guards) died in what’s gone on to be labelled variously as ‘The Attica Prison Uprising’, ‘The Attica Prison Riot’ and … La Sabaneta Prison is located in Venezuela, South America. The facilities of the prison are designed to house 15,000 prisoners but actually house 25,000. The prison is greatly understaffed, with approximately 1 guard for every 150 inmates. The prison is known for its violent incidents. Christopher Woody. 2019-09-10T13:47:00Z ... ranging from cartels, prison gangs, street gangs, transnational gangs ...11. William C. Holman Correctional Facility, Atmore, Alabama. In 2016, the William C. Holman Correctional Facility in Atmore, Alabama, was named the nation’s most dangerous prison.
